Fatal knife attack in Ratzeburg supermarket – murder commission investigating

A woman died following an attack with a stab weapon in a supermarket opposite the railway station in Ratzeburg (Duchy of Lauenburg district). According to ndr.de, the incident occurred at approximately 15:35.

A 44-year-old suspect is said to have allegedly attacked the woman with a stab weapon, fatally injuring her in the process. According to a police spokesperson, the man also sustained serious injuries and was taken to the University Hospital Schleswig-Holstein (UKSH) in Lübeck. The spokesperson was unable to provide information on how he himself was injured.

Police sealed off the area widely. According to the authorities, there was no danger to the public. Officers from the murder commission and forensic specialists from the Lübeck district criminal investigation department were deployed. Criminal police are investigating on suspicion of a homicide. The motive for the crime remains part of the ongoing investigation.

According to several media reports, a knife attack is said to have occurred. According to the "Lübecker Nachrichten", approximately 20 customers were in the shop at the time of the incident. A witness reported that he, together with another man, had overpowered the attacker. The witness had the impression that the perpetrator and victim did not know each other.

Police also set up a tip portal for witnesses where images, information and videos can be uploaded.
